As both Green Sea Turtles and the Hawksbill Sea Turtles are reptiles, they do not maintain a constant core body temperature. Instead, their body temperature is influenced by the temperature of their environment, so they enjoy the warmth of the black sands and it helps them to digest their food. Legend has it that ancient Hawaiians used to dive for fresh water in Punaluu's ocean waters during drought, using gourd vessels to collect the precious liquid. The residents joined together and rebuilt the village at Punaluu and in the 1880s, a pier was built to transport the harvested sugar cane via interisland steamships.
